Editorial Summary

AirVape Legacy and XMAX Starry V3 are both portable / battery swap vaporizers, but they target different priorities. XMAX Starry V3 is usually the lower-cost pick at $100, around $99 below AirVape Legacy. AirVape Legacy has the quicker listed heat-up profile, which can matter for shorter sessions.

Choose AirVape Legacy if...

  • You care about faster heat-up time for quicker sessions.
  • You prefer a convection heating profile.
  • Your usage leans toward microdosing and concentrates sessions.

Choose XMAX Starry V3 if...

  • You want the lower listed entry price ($100 vs $199).
  • You prefer a conduction heating profile.
  • Your usage leans toward conduction and budget sessions.

Which is cheaper: AirVape Legacy or XMAX Starry V3?

XMAX Starry V3 is listed lower ($100) compared with AirVape Legacy ($199), but live retailer pricing can change.

Which heats up faster between AirVape Legacy and XMAX Starry V3?

AirVape Legacy has the faster listed heat-up time (~15 seconds) versus XMAX Starry V3 (~30 seconds).
